What Makes Mexican Cuisine Unique?

  • Rich history: Mexican cuisine is a UNESCO Intangible Cultural Heritage, merging pre-Hispanic traditions with Spanish influences.
  • Diverse ingredients: From the staple corn, beans, and chilies to exotic flavors like huitlacoche and nopal, authentic ingredients are the heroes of Mexican kitchens.
  • Regional diversity: Each region boasts its specialties, such as Oaxaca’s complex moles or Yucatan’s unique achiote-based dishes.
  • Local sourcing: Authentic restaurants often source from local markets, ensuring fresh and traditional flavors.
  • Family traditions: Many dishes have been handed down through generations, preserving the authenticity of the cuisine.

The Northern Delights

1. El Norteño - Monterrey Magic

In the bustling city of Monterrey, El Norteño captivates diners with its mastery of carne asada and cabrito, staples of the region’s cuisine. Their commitment to traditional cooking methods, such as grilling over an open flame, ensures an authentic flavor that’s hard to replicate.

2. La Casa de Toño - Sinaloan Secrets

La Casa de Toño is your portal to the coastal flavors of Sinaloa. Its ceviches and aguachiles burst with the zest of fresh seafood meticulously marinated in zingy lime and spicy chilies, promising an invigorating taste of the seaside.

Central Heartland Flavors

3. Pujol - Mexico City’s Culinary Jewel

Pujol, nestled within Mexico City, is more than a restaurant; it’s a sensual celebration of Mexico’s culinary artistry. Here, chef Enrique Olvera crafts dishes that are innovative yet deeply rooted in Mexican tradition. The acclaimed mole madrecuixe is a testament to the complex flavors that define the capital’s gastronomy.

4. Quintonil - Capital Sophistication

At Quintonil, tradition meets sophistication in a serene setting. This haven showcases the brilliance of ancestral ingredients through a modern lens and earns its place among the pantheon of Mexico City’s finest dining experiences.

Southern Traditions

5. Casa Oaxaca - Oaxacan Oasis

Casa Oaxaca is a love letter to the region’s rich culinary traditions. Known for its seven moles, each a complex tapestry of local spices, herbs, and chilies, this spot offers a true taste of Oaxacan authenticity.

The Pacific Coast’s Sea and Spice

6. El Arrayán - Puerto Vallarta’s Traditional Treasure

In Puerto Vallarta, El Arrayán is a hidden gem teeming with Pacific Coast magic. The regional seafood dishes, often laced with fiery chilies and refreshing citrus, showcase the bold flavors the coast is revered for.

The Yucatán Peninsula’s Mayan Heritage

7. La Chaya Maya - Merida’s Mayan Heartbeat

La Chaya Maya breathes life into the Mayan heritage through every dish served. With their unparalleled cochinita pibil - a succulent slow-roasted pork marinated in achiote and wrapped in banana leaves - you’ll taste the soul of the Yucatán Peninsula.

The Authentic Ambience

8. El Bajío - Mexico City’s Traditional Hearth

Stepping into El Bajío feels like entering a Mexican family kitchen with its home-style dishes and an ambiance that exudes warmth and tradition. This spot offers a tapestry of flavors from all over the country, united under one roof.

The Quintessential Dishes

9. Taquería Los Cocuyos - The Quintessential Taco Experience

For a true taco aficionado, a visit to Taquería Los Cocuyos is a rite of passage. Located in the heart of Mexico City, this humble taquería serves up tacos al pastor, suadero, and tripa, each bursting with flavor and wrapped in a soft, hand-made tortilla.

Exploring Regional Masterpieces

Every Mexican state brings its unique flair and flavors to the table.

Diverse Flavors from Every State

  • Sonoran Grill: Known for their exceptional carne asada, restaurants in Sonora focus on the quality of meat and the purity of the grill.
  • Michoacán’s Carnitas: In Michoacán, carnitas reign supreme, with eateries perfecting this art of slowly simmered, tender pork.
  • Veracruz’s Seafood: The coastal state of Veracruz boasts delightful seafood dishes, simmered in aromatic sauces and rich with the freshness of the Gulf.

Artisanal Approaches

11. Tlamanalli - Abigail Mendoza’s Traditional Touch

In the village of Teotitlán del Valle, Tlamanalli and its chef, Abigail Mendoza, offer an artisanal approach to cuisine. Mendoza’s dedication to Zapotec cooking presents the time-honored methods and flavors, focusing on pure, simple, and incredibly flavorful fare.

Gastronomic Experiences Beyond Food

12. Hartwood - Tulum’s Jungle Cuisine

Hartwood, set on the edge of the jungle in Tulum, is as much about the setting as it is about the Yucatecan-inspired dishes. This eatery adopts a sustainable approach, cooking entirely with open fire and locally sourced ingredients, offering a genuine connection to the environment.
